LUKE LITTLER put on a brave face as he trolled a Liverpool legend just minutes after they beat his beloved Manchester United.

Arne Slot's lot ran rampant against their bitter rivals on Sunday, registering an emphatic 3-0 win at Old Trafford.

Littler decided to take aim at Kop icon Steven Gerrard after the match

And rather than take to social media to show his disappointment, darts sensation Littler took to his Instagram to troll Reds legend Steven Gerrard.

The 17-year-old - who was filmed playing darts as a toddler while wearing an England shirt with Gerrard's name on it - posted a side-by-side picture of himself holding his Premier League Darts trophy and the Kop icon looking dejected to his story.

And he emblazoned a 1-0 scoreline across the snap in a blunt reference to Gerrard's failure to win the English top fight.

Gerard has yet to respond to Littler's dig, which came after the teen lost the Geman Darts Masters final to Peter Wright.

Littler was beaten by Peter 'Snakebite' Wright 8-5 in a sensational final in Hildesheim.

Littler was overcome with emotion after losing the match, in which he sarcastically applauded fans.

And he later revealed he broke down as one of his best friends is currently mourning the loss of his father.

He wrote on his Instagram story: "Not looking for sympathy or anything I was just trying to say how my best mate has lost his dad at such a young age.

"I've known Ellis since we both was 3,4 and it's been on my mind all week the strongest lad I know.

"And just couldn't get the job done as I would of liked."

Fan favourite Wright received a roaring reception after winning the tournament and was also overcome with emotion.

Choking back tears, an emotional Wright said: "I'm on the way back."
